SYNOPSIS
Anton Chekhov is revered as a boldly innovative playwright and short story writer - but he wrote more than just plays and stories. This title introduces readers to some other sides of Chekhov: his pithy, witty observations on the writing process; and, his life as a writer through accounts by his friends, family, and lovers.
